root/OMeGa/OmICron/src/main/resources/wsdl/ds.xsd @ 8fd1d584
bf9c3717 | Rémy Ménard | <?xml version="1.0" encoding="UTF-8"?>
|
|
<xs:schema xmlns:xs="http://www.w3.org/2001/XMLSchema"
|
|||
8fd1d584 | Rémy Ménard | xmlns:ds="urn:unicaen:iota:ds:xsd"
|
|
targetNamespace="urn:unicaen:iota:ds:xsd"
|
|||
elementFormDefault="unqualified" attributeFormDefault="unqualified">
|
|||
bf9c3717 | Rémy Ménard | ||
8fd1d584 | Rémy Ménard | <xs:simpleType name="createResponseType">
|
|
bf9c3717 | Rémy Ménard | <xs:restriction base="xs:token">
|
|
8fd1d584 | Rémy Ménard | <xs:enumeration value="createdNotPublished"/>
|
|
<xs:enumeration value="createdAndPublished"/>
|
|||
<xs:enumeration value="notAdded"/>
|
|||
bf9c3717 | Rémy Ménard | </xs:restriction>
|
|
</xs:simpleType>
|
|||
8fd1d584 | Rémy Ménard | <xs:complexType name="DSEvent">
|
|
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="eventType" type="xs:token"/>
|
|
<xs:element name="epc" type="xs:token"/>
|
|||
<xs:element name="bizStep" type="xs:token"/>
|
|||
<xs:element name="eventTime" type="xs:dateTime"/>
|
|||
<xs:element name="serviceAddress" type="xs:anyURI"/>
|
|||
<xs:element name="serviceType" type="xs:token"/>
|
|||
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="eventCreateReq" type="ds:EventCreateReq"/>
|
|
<xs:complexType name="EventCreateReq">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="dsEvent" type="ds:DSEvent"/>
|
|
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="eventCreateResp" type="ds:EventCreateResp"/>
|
|
<xs:complexType name="EventCreateResp">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="value" type="ds:createResponseType"/>
|
|
<xs:element name="message" type="xs:string" />
|
|||
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="multipleEventCreateReq" type="ds:MultipleEventCreateReq"/>
|
|
<xs:complexType name="MultipleEventCreateReq">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="dsEvent" type="ds:DSEvent" minOccurs="0" maxOccurs="unbounded" />
|
|
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="multipleEventCreateResp" type="ds:MultipleEventCreateResp"/>
|
|
<xs:complexType name="MultipleEventCreateResp">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="result" type="ds:createResponseType"/>
|
|
<xs:element name="eventCreateResponses" type="ds:EventCreateResp" minOccurs="0" maxOccurs="unbounded" />
|
|||
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="eventLookupReq" type="ds:EventLookupReq"/>
|
|
<xs:complexType name="EventLookupReq">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="epc" type="xs:token"/>
|
|
<xs:element name="eventType" type="xs:token" minOccurs="0" />
|
|||
<xs:element name="bizStep" type="xs:token" minOccurs="0" />
|
|||
<xs:element name="startingAt" type="xs:dateTime" minOccurs="0" />
|
|||
<xs:element name="endingAt" type="xs:dateTime" minOccurs="0" />
|
|||
<xs:element name="serviceType" type="xs:token" minOccurs="0" />
|
|||
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="eventLookupResp" type="ds:EventLookupResp"/>
|
|
<xs:complexType name="EventLookupResp">
|
|||
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="dsEventList" type="ds:DSEvent" minOccurs="0" maxOccurs="unbounded" />
|
|
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:complexType name="DSException">
|
|
bf9c3717 | Rémy Ménard | <xs:sequence>
|
|
8fd1d584 | Rémy Ménard | <xs:element name="reason" type="xs:string"/>
|
|
bf9c3717 | Rémy Ménard | </xs:sequence>
|
|
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="ImplementationException" type="ds:ImplementationException"/>
|
|
<xs:complexType name="ImplementationException">
|
|||
bf9c3717 | Rémy Ménard | <xs:complexContent>
|
|
8fd1d584 | Rémy Ménard | <xs:extension base="ds:DSException">
|
|
bf9c3717 | Rémy Ménard | </xs:extension>
|
|
</xs:complexContent>
|
|||
</xs:complexType>
|
|||
8fd1d584 | Rémy Ménard | <xs:element name="InternalException" type="ds:InternalException"/>
|
|
<xs:complexType name="InternalException">
|
|||
bf9c3717 | Rémy Ménard | <xs:complexContent>
|
|
8fd1d584 | Rémy Ménard | <xs:extension base="ds:DSException">
|
|
bf9c3717 | Rémy Ménard | </xs:extension>
|
|
</xs:complexContent>
|
|||
</xs:complexType>
|
|||
</xs:schema>
|